Peachtree City south of Atlanta sits near Hartsfield-Jackson Atlanta International Airport — the world's busiest airport — creating significant aviation emergency planning considerations for the region. The city faces moderate tornado risk and flash flooding. Peachtree City is known for its extensive golf cart path network creating unique evacuation logistics during major emergency events.
